4. Practice Effective Risk Management
Even the best traders experience losses. That’s why risk management is a critical element of any successful trading plan. Set stop-loss orders to limit potential losses and ensure that each trade is within your risk tolerance. Diversifying your trades across different markets can also help spread risk and reduce exposure to volatility in a single asset.
